Cricket Australia Celebrates Sixth Men’s ICC World Cup Victory
Australia beat hosts India by six wickets in the final in Ahmedabad adding to the World Cup trophies won in 1987, 1999, 2003, 2007 and 2015.
The latest victory was the culmination of a tournament in which Pat Cummins’ team won their last nine games including a tense semi-final victory over South Africa and the final before a huge crowd at Narendra Modi Stadium.
